Role Summary

Provides advanced maternal–fetal medicine services, including high‑risk pregnancy management, fetal imaging, prenatal diagnostics, and multidisciplinary care coordination.

Ensures evidence‑based, patient‑centered care aligned with international MFM standards.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ead the management of high‑risk pregnancies, including maternal medical complications, fetal anomalies, multiple gestations, and preterm birth risk.
  • Perform and interpret advanced fetal imaging: detailed anomaly scans, fetal echocardiography, Doppler studies, and growth assessments.
  • Conduct prenatal diagnostic procedures such as amniocentesis, chorionic villus sampling (CVS), and fetal sampling when required.
  • Provide expert counselling to families regarding fetal conditions, genetic risks, and management pathways.
  • Collaborate with neonatology, genetics, radiology, anesthesia, and other specialties to optimize maternal and fetal outcomes.
  • Participate in fetal therapy planning and coordinate referrals for intrauterine interventions.
  • Ensure accurate documentation, reporting, and follow‑up of all MFM cases.
  • Contribute to departmental quality improvement, clinical governance, and patient‑safety initiatives.
  • Supervise and mentor residents, fellows, and sonographers in maternal–fetal medicine.
  • Participate in on‑call duties as per departmental requirements.
  • Engage in research, audits, and continuous professional development to maintain international standards of practice.

Qualifications & Experience

  • Medical degree (MBBS/MD or equivalent).
  • Board Certification in Obstetrics & Gynecology.
  • Subspecialty certification or fellowship in Maternal–Fetal Medicine / Fetal Medicine from a recognized international institution.
  • Minimum 3–5 years post‑fellowship experience in MFM.
  • Demonstrated expertise in advanced fetal imaging and high‑risk pregnancy management.
  • Experience in multidisciplinary care and tertiary‑level obstetric service.
